Efficient 7/1/2025, companies are mandated to accumulate and send sanctuary information for all clients despite payer (effort referenced as "all -payer OASIS data collection and entry).
Quality episodes have to have an end-of-care day within the reporting duration, no matter of the begin date. To have a Top Quality of Client Treatment Star Score computed, HHAs need to have reported data for 5 of the 7 measures used in the Quality of Individual Care Celebrity Rankings calculation. The present technique for determining the Top quality of Client Treatment Star Ranking can be accessed using the section listed below.
Each HHA gets Carrier Sneak peek reports showing the High quality of Individual Treatment Star Ratings and rating computations concerning 3.5 months prior to the rankings are published on Care Contrast. Agencies have several weeks to assess and send out CMS proof that there's been a calculation error and to request for an evaluation of their ranking.
The High Quality of Client Treatment Star Score technique includes process and end result top quality measures that are presently reported on Care Contrast. These measures must: Relate to a considerable proportion of home health people, and have sufficient information to report for a majority of home health companies. The 7 procedures that are component of the High quality of Person Celebrity Ranking are: Timely Initiation of Care (procedure measure), Improvement in Ambulation (result procedure), Enhancement in Bed Transferring (outcome measure), Enhancement in Showering (outcome action), Renovation in Shortness of Breath (end result step), Renovation in Monitoring of Dental Medicines (end result step), Home Wellness Within Stay Potentially Avoidable A Hospital Stay (PPH) (outcome action). CMS bases the Patient Survey Celebrity Rankings on the patient experience of treatment procedures.
All Medicare-certified HHAs have the possible to receive a Patient Study star score. Nonetheless, HHAs have to have 40 or more completed studies over the four-quarter reporting period to receive Star Scores for that reporting duration (Riverside County Home Health Agencies). Home health agencies that do not have 40 or even more finished studies for computing Star Rankings will still have their HHCAHPS data publicly reported on the Home Health and wellness Compare site, but they will not receive star rankings

Home health care is medical care supplied in the client's home. Home medical care workers offer hands-on long-term care and personal help to clients with impairments or various other persistent problems. These employees, who might be home wellness aides, personal/home care aides, companions, nursing assistants or home wellness registered nurses, are used in people' homes and in community-based services such as group homes.
The most typical injuries to home health care employees are sprains, stress, and various other musculoskeletal injuries associated with lifting and moving patients. There are techniques for lowering musculoskeletal injuries. The very best of these is prevention through ergonomics: making work jobs to fit employees' strength and capacities. In medical care, ergonomics includes using equipment and handbook handling techniques to decrease stress and rise safety and security when raising and relocating clients.

Home treatment programs have different eligibility requirements, however they all require that you should be eligible for Medicaid.
Home wellness is a covered solution under the Part A Medicare advantage. It includes part-time, medically necessary, proficient care (nursing, physical therapy, occupational treatment, and speech-language treatment) that is gotten by a medical professional. In 2021, there were 11,474 Medicare-certified home wellness agencies throughout the USA with around 3 million Medicare Fee for Solution (FFS) beneficiaries using the home health and wellness treatment.
